Transaction 23fe223a9ab4cad8c41bda1f9ec837e79d6702596567f0c24f69bc542caed729
1 Input
1 Output
-
23fe223a9ab4cad8c41bda1f9ec837e79d6702596567f0c24f69bc542caed729:0
- value
- 135658090
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f1e2ef4ee2a2cbbaefb24585948f799d3d80b4de OP_EQUALVERIFY OP_CHECKSIG
- address
- LhGvy9frSMz7L36p8jZjK2wwMWSCGYvQey